What is a Construction Manager?
Construction management is a professional service that ensures effective project execution by overseeing construction projects, emphasising efficient scheduling, cost control, quality, safety and scope management.
Construction Managers lead and work collaboratively with architects, contractors, and stakeholders. Their role includes developing project plans and budgets, coordinating activities, managing risks and ensuring compliance with regulations. They utilise project management systems and methodologies to deliver projects on time and within budget while meeting the owner’s expectations.
